What religions were practiced in the Persian Empire?

The Persians followed a monotheistic religion called Zoroastrianism, which recognized only a single deity named Ahura Mazda. Based on the teachings of the Persian prophet Zoroaster, this was the official religion of the Persian Empire, although conquered peoples were allowed to practice their own religions.

What is the timeline of the Persian Empire?

6th Century B.C.E. 553-550 BCE – Cyrus II (Cyrus the Great) overthrows the Median king and becomes ruler of Persia and Media; he founds the Achaemenid Empire. 539 BCE – Cyrus captures Babylon and releases Jews from captivity. 525 B.C. – Cyrus’s son Cambyses II conquers Egypt. 522 BCE – Darius I becomes king.

What was Freddie Mercury religion?

It might come as a surprise to some that Freddie Mercury was born Farrokh Bulsara. He came from a Parsi family that had roots in India and he was a Zoroastrian by faith.

Which Persian kings are mentioned in the Bible?

Cyrus the Great was the founder of the Achaemenid Empire and king of Persia from 559-530 BC. He is venerated in the Hebrew Bible for conquering Babylon and liberating the Jews from captivity. He is mentioned 23 times by name and alluded to several times more.

What is the timeline of Persia’s History?

The following timeline of major events in Persia’shistory is based on a Library of Congress Persia timeline. Early History c. 3400 BCE – theElamite kingdom emerges in southwestern Iran and Mesopotamia. c. 2000 BCE – Nomadic peoples—Scythians, Medes, and Persians—move from Central Asiato the Iranian plateau.
